it is best to study in small spurts instead of long stints.

Study one subject for 50 minutes, take a 10 minute break, then switch to another subject. Make sure you get sleep though, because if you dont sleep, you will fail all of your tests.

atleast sleep a full night right before any tests, or your brain wont be ready for it.
